I don't have a Gentoo system with an Nvidia GPU, but I have the same issue
on my Ubuntu machine with its 1650 Super.

The "About" page in GNOME's settings application shows that the GNOME shell
is using software rendering even though it's listed in the output of
`nvidia-smi`. Firefox doesn't use hardware acceleration unless I force it
to using settings in about:config, though scrolling is still laggy after
that.

I just conceded and switched back to X11. Everything's been running super
smoothly since.
